The hunting strategy that requires you to sit or stand in one spot is known as "still hunting" or "stand hunting." This method involves remaining motionless, often at a designated location such as a tree stand or blind, to wait for game to come into view. By minimizing movement and noise, hunters can increase their chances of spotting animals without alarming them. Patience is key in this strategy, as it may take time for wildlife to appear.
